Title I LAWS AND STATUTES Chapter 1 Effective - 28 Aug 1957 1.120. Reenactments, how construed. — The provisions of any law or statute which is reenacted, amended or revised, so far as they are the same as those of a prior law, shall be construed as a continuation of such law and not as a new enactment. ­­-------- (RSMo 1939 § 683, A. 1949 S.B. 1001, A.L. 1957 p. 587) Prior revisions: 1929 § 683; 1919 § 7087; 1909 § 8086
